    "Hulon Brocke was from the Amite City,LA-Amite County, Miss. clan of the Whittingtons, close cousins of the NC/SC Whittingtons. Welsh clans that migrated south from Talbot County MD in the mid 1600's. Quakers mostly, they tended to marry German Lutherans for some reason. A long line of blue blooded Welsh fighters that descended from the likes of Sir Rhys ap Thomas, the Welsh knight that delivered the death blow to King Richard III at Bosworth in 1485. We probably lost some of the blue blood along the way, but apparently not the fight."
